In the tutorial we will see you will learn to model a decorative 3D Studio Max chandelier with basic tools and polygonal modeling techniques. You will learn how to create various elements using both primitive and spline objects, and how to position using the Max Time Array savings feature. A very detailed lesson that can be easily followed.
